Red Flag Warning for much of region

RED FLAG WARNING REMAINS IN EFFECT FROM 2 PM THIS AFTERNOON TO 8 PM PDT THIS EVENING FOR STRONG GUSTY WIND AND LOW RH🚩🚩🚩

AFFECTED AREA: In northern California & southern Oregon

WIND: South to southwest 10 to 20 mph gusting to 30 to 35

mph.

HUMIDITY: 9 to 15 percent.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S…

Gather your fire evacuation kit now. Collect essentials you don`t

want to lose and prioritize your checklist. Visit ready.gov/kit

for more information.

Familiarize yourself with your evacuation plan. Where will you

go? How will you get there? Who will you call to let others know

your are safe? Visit ready.gov/wildfires for more information.

A Red Flag Warning means that critical fire weather conditions

are either occurring now or will shortly. These conditions

promote rapid spread of fire which may become life threatening.

Evacuate if ordered to, or if a fire threatens.
